CIS 282 - Help Desk Internship


3 Credit(s)

Prerequisite(s):  

CIS 281  

Course Description: Help Desk Internship enables students to receive academic credit for on-the-job, experiential learning based on skills acquired in their program. Together, the instructor, help desk technicians, and student establish learning objectives that specify the significant and appropriate learning which is expected to result from the work experience. This course offers a career-related experience for students working for an approved employer. As a capstone course, students should complete this course within the last 2 terms of their certificate or degree.

Course Learning Outcomes:

  • CLO#1: Successfully complete the interview process.
  • CLO#2: Complete forms accurately and meet deadlines.
  • CLO#3: Demonstrate the importance of an acceptable work ethic and professional presence as described in the CWE Work Ethic and Professional Presence Guidelines and student’s learning objectives.
  • CLO#4: Follow instructions and meet deadlines. (ILO: Information Literacy)
  • CLO#5: Apply program knowledge, theories, principles, methods and technology. Gain new knowledge, skills, and experience while on the job. (ILO: Information Literacy)

Length of Course:
A required state minimum of (90) and a standard RCC delivery of (99) CWE hours per one term, not to exceed (108) hours per term.
